On this occasion we will refer to the last point mentioned above, the night of 02/11 San Francisco 49ers And Kansas City Chief competition to take Vince Lombardi Trophy It contains Super Bowl LVIII.


A game that built with few scores at least through the first half, that's why the special teams continued to work, especially the kickers of both teams.

The first of them was filled with glory Super Bowl LVIII was Jack Moodyof 49ers. A successful 55-yard field goal in the second quarter made it 10-3. This distance has set a new mark in the history of the competition. Previously possessed Steve Christieconverting a 54-yard field goal with Buffalo Bills In 1994.

Under normal circumstances special teams return the ball to focus on defense because of the distance the ball must travel to get three points. But given the importance and what's at stake in the Super Bowl, teams have a little more at stake.
